Is hyper-local news a new trend in online publishing?
Michael seems to think so, and gives the example of Mill Valley Patch as a new form of neighborhood rag-meets-community bulletin board.
How could a hotel or hospitality company use this?
- What if you created a minisite full of local content that was extremely relevant to someone visiting the area?
- What if you partnered with the top local bloggers and photographers in your town to produce content?
- What if you formed alliances with other local business owners to share special deals?
